In DDD pacing systems, a programmable postventricular atrial refractory period (PVARP) is designed to prevent tracking of early P waves, which can be retrogradely conducted, thus avoiding "pacemaker-mediated tachycardia" and rapid paced ventricular rates. When a pacemaker loses its ability to cause depolarization (capture), the inherent rhythm of the patient will become present within the tracing. The threshold for ventricular pacing was 6.5 V at 1 ms pulse width with a pacing impedance of 400 ohms. . On the ECG, failure to capture is identified by the presence of pacing spikes without associated myocardial depolarization. The cardinal manifestation of pacing on surface ECG is the stimulation artifact (Figure 1). The absence of paced complexes does not always mean pacemaker failure as it may reflect satisfactory native conduction.
